    23, NUNNERY FIELDS, CANTERBURY, CT1 3JN

    This terraced freehold property on Nunnery Fields last sold in August 2022 for £325,000. Based on price growth in the CT1 district since then, its estimated current value is £309,755 — placing it in the 51st percentile nationally and the 56th percentile within CT1. The property covers 98 m² (1,055 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£3,161 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— CT1

    CT1 covers Canterbury city centre and its immediate suburbs in east Kent, positioned between the historic city and the surrounding residential areas. The district blends heritage appeal with student and young professional populations, creating a vibrant, diverse community.
